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-8 ACMG points: 0P and 8B. BP4_StrongBS2
The NM_014838.3(ZBED4):c.14T>G(p.Leu5Trp)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000112 in 1,583,650 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 3 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 16/22 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. L5F) has been classified as Uncertain significance.

The c.14T>G (p.L5W) alteration is located in exon 2 (coding exon 1) of the ZBED4 gene. This alteration results from a T to G substitution at nucleotide position 14, causing the leucine (L) at amino acid position 5 to be replaced by a tryptophan (W). Based on insufficient or conflicting evidence,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. -
